Tulip Field Whisper

Tulip Field Whisper
Twilight Plum
#5C2A4D
rgb(92, 42, 77)
A deep, velvety plum that anchors the palette like the shadowed base of a tulip stem at dusk.
Meadow Sage
#8FB89A
rgb(143, 184, 154)
A muted, grounding green reminiscent of tulip leaves and damp spring earth.
Coral Bloom
#F2957E
rgb(242, 149, 126)
A warm, sun-kissed coral that echoes the vivid heart of an open tulip petal.
Blush Petal
#E8A0B4
rgb(232, 160, 180)
A tender pink that feels soft and romantic, like petals catching early light.
Buttercream Gold
#F6D67A
rgb(246, 214, 122)
A gentle golden yellow that glows like sunlight filtering through tulip fields.
Whisper Lavender
#D9C8E8
rgb(217, 200, 232)
A pale, dreamy lavender that adds a floral hush of quiet elegance.
Cloud Mist
#FAF6F2
rgb(250, 246, 242)
A near-white, warm ivory that evokes soft morning fog drifting over the rows.

Tulip Field Whisper draws its emotional register from the transitional light of early spring, when saturated color and soft atmosphere coexist in the same breath. The deep plum and grounded sage give the palette weight and maturity, while coral, blush, and gold introduce warmth and vitality reminiscent of blooming petals. Lavender and cloud-toned neutrals soften every transition, lending the whole set a gentle, contemplative quality rather than a loud, springtime brightness. Together the colors feel both alive and unhurried, suggesting renewal without urgency—an emotional balance that makes the palette feel simultaneously energizing and calming.

This range suits brands and projects that want to communicate freshness, femininity, and organic sophistication without leaning into overly saccharine pastels. Floral shops, boutique skincare lines, wedding stationery, and lifestyle brands centered on wellness or slow living will find natural resonance here, as the palette pairs vivid accent color with soothing neutrals. It also works well for editorial spring campaigns, garden-themed hospitality branding, or app interfaces that want a nurturing, springtime feel. The presence of both saturated and muted tones allows designers to build clear hierarchy—bold for calls to action, soft for backgrounds and supporting text.

In practice, use Twilight Plum and Meadow Sage as anchoring tones for text, navigation, or dark-mode surfaces, since they offer enough depth for contrast against lighter backgrounds. Coral Bloom and Buttercream Gold work best as accent colors for buttons, highlights, or illustrative details, injecting warmth without overwhelming the composition. Blush Petal, Whisper Lavender, and Cloud Mist are ideal for backgrounds, cards, and whitespace-heavy layouts, where their softness keeps the eye at ease. When combined thoughtfully, this seven-color system offers enough range for a full brand identity—from packaging to web—while maintaining the tender, unified mood the name suggests.
